Job Description

The Active Directory (AD) and Hyper-V Administrator is responsible for the design, implementation, management, and support of the organization's Microsoft Active Directory infrastructure and Hyper-V virtualization environment. This role ensures secure access, optimal performance, and high availability of critical identity and virtualization services, supporting business operations and IT projects.

Key Responsibilities

Active Directory Administration

•Design, configure, and maintain Active Directory forests, domains, and organizational units (OUs).

•Manage user and group accounts, permissions, and Group Policy Objects (GPOs).

•Monitor AD health, perform regular backups, and execute disaster recovery procedures.

•Implement and maintain security policies, including password policies and access controls.

•Troubleshoot authentication, replication, and directory service issues.

Hyper-V Virtualization Management

  • Install, configure, and maintain Microsoft Hyper-V hosts and clusters.
  • Deploy, manage, and optimize virtual machines (VMs), including resource allocation and performance tuning.
  • Monitor virtualization infrastructure for availability, security, and capacity planning.
  • Perform regular VM backups, snapshots, and disaster recovery testing.
  • Troubleshoot VM performance and connectivity issues.
  • Integration & Automation
  • Automate routine tasks using PowerShell or other scripting tools.
  • Integrate AD and Hyper-V with other Microsoft and third-party systems as needed.
  • Documentation & Compliance
  • Maintain detailed documentation of configurations, procedures, and policies.
  • Ensure compliance with organizational security and regulatory requirements.
  • Support & Collaboration
  • Provide tier 2/3 support for AD and Hyper-V related incidents and service requests.
  • Work closely with other IT teams to deliver integrated solutions and resolve cross-platform issues.

Required Qualifications

•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field, or equivalent experience.

•Proven experience in administering Microsoft Active Directory environments.

•Hands-on experience managing Microsoft Hyper-V virtualization platforms.

•Strong understanding of Windows Server operating systems and networking fundamentals.

•Experience with PowerShell scripting for automation and administration.

•Excellent troubleshooting and problem-solving skills.

•Strong communication and documentation abilities.

Preferred Qualifications

•Relevant certifications, such as Microsoft Certified: Windows Server Hybrid Administrator Associate, MCSA, or MCSE.

•Experience with hybrid cloud environments (Azure, AWS) or other virtualization platforms (VMware).

•Familiarity with security best practices, compliance frameworks, and ITIL processes.
